Shades of Gray 算法

ops/2024/10/19 10:50:35/

免责声明:本文所提供的信息和内容仅供参考。作者对本文内容的准确性、完整性、及时性或适用性不作任何明示或暗示的保证。在任何情况下,作者不对因使用本文内容而导致的任何直接或间接损失承担责任,包括但不限于数据丢失、业务中断或其他经济损失。

读者在使用本文信息时,应自行验证其准确性和适用性,并对其使用结果负责。本文内容不构成专业技术咨询或建议,具体的技术实现和应用应根据实际情况和需要进行详细分析和验证。

本文所涉及的任何商标、版权或其他知识产权均属于其各自的所有者。若本文中引用了第三方的资料或信息,引用仅为学术交流目的,不构成对第三方内容的认可或保证。

若有任何疑问或需进一步信息,请联系本文作者或相关专业人士。


前言

"Shades of Gray" 算法的官方原理是基于色彩恒常性(color constancy)的假设,主要用于白平衡校正。其核心思想是通过假设图像的各个颜色通道(红色、绿色、蓝色)的亮度值应该在某种程度上趋于均衡,进而计算增益系数来平衡不同颜色通道的强度。


一、原理概述

  1. 色彩恒常性假设

    • "Shades of Gray" 算法的基础是**灰色世界假设(Gray World Assumption)的推广版本。灰色世界假设认为,在自然场景中,平均的颜色应该是一个灰色,即各个颜色通道的平均值相同。
    • Shades of Gray 扩展了这一假设,认为图像中亮度较高的区域应该接近某种灰色或白色

http://www.ppmy.cn/ops/126701.html

相关文章

特斯拉Robotaxi发布会2024:自动驾驶未来的开端

引言 2024年10月,特斯拉在洛杉矶举行了一场引发全球科技界高度关注的发布会,主题为“We Robot”。这场发布会展示了特斯拉的最新自动驾驶技术,包括无人驾驶出租车Cybercab和无人驾驶厢式货车Robovan,并且还展示了人形机器人Optim…

智能家居安全系统和使用卷积神经网络的活性检测

论文标题:Smart Home Security System and Liveness Detection using Convolutional Neural Networks(智能家居安全系统和使用卷积神经网络的活性检测) 作者信息: Amith Kumar N1, Satheesh Kumar.G.R1, Sreedhar.V1, Surya.S.S…

论文笔记 ICLR 2024 MogaNet: Multi-Order Gated Aggregation Network

配图中有2个分支,一个是subtract的输出和缩放因子(γs)相乘之后的结果,另一个是11卷积输出的结果,这两个分支的输出进行element-wise addition,这两个分支的输出分别代表什么? 为什么”增强局部…

科技云报到:大模型时代下,向量数据库的野望

科技云报到原创。 自ChatGPT爆火,国内头部平台型公司一拥而上,先后发布AGI或垂类LLM,但鲜有大模型基础设施在数据层面的进化,比如向量数据库。 在此之前,向量数据库经历了几年的沉寂期,现在似乎终于乘着Ch…

Linux :at crontab简述

at命令 在指定的日期、时间点自动执行预先设置的一些命令操作,属于一次性计划任务系统服务的名称:/etc/init.d/atd存放一次性计划任务的文件:/var/spool/at/^a 依靠 /etc/at.allow(白名单)和 /etc/at.deny&#xff08…

WebSocked基础

一. WebSocket 基本概念 WebSocket是什么? WebSocket 是基于 TCP 的一种新的应用层网络协议。它提供了一个全双工的通道,允许服务器和客户端之间实时双向通信。因此,在 WebSocket 中,浏览器和服务器只需要完成一次握手&#xff…

RestClient查询文档排序、分页和高亮

目录 排序、分页 高亮 高亮请求构建 高亮结果解析 排序、分页 搜索结果的排序和分页是与query同级的参数,因此同样是使用request.source()来设置。 对应的API如下: 完整代码示例: Test void testPageAndSort() throws IOException {// …

[创业之路-154] :图解:结构需求分析、结构设计、加工、生产的整个流程与常见问题

目录 前言: 一、结构生产的流程中涉及的人员 二、结构设计人的主要职责 三、常见问题 1、需求分析 2、结构设计 3、加工 4、组装 5、测试 前言: 一、结构生产的流程中涉及的人员 在结构生产的流程中,涉及的人员及其职责通常如下&am…